On Fri, Mar 19, 2010 at 8:28 PM, Dan Naumov dan.nau...@gmail.com wrote:
Oh my god... Why did noone tell me how much of an enormous performance
boost vfs.zfs.prefetch_disable=0 (aka actually enabling prefetch) is.
My local reads off the mirror pool jumped from 75mb/s to 96mb/s (ie.
